Steam Link gaming app will stop working on Samsung TVs
Miscellaneous / / October 24, 2023
The Steam Link app will officially stop working on Samsung smart TVs on October 30th. About it reported at Valve.
The service was introduced in 2017. It allows users to wirelessly stream PC games from their Steam library to other devices. The South Korean corporation stopped supporting it on new TVs after the launch of Gaming Hub, also focused on cloud gaming services.
Since then, users have had questions about the functioning of Steam Link. Some complain the service freezes when trying to start a broadcast with a resolution higher than 1080p. And the right joystick on the controller sometimes even turns into a volume control on the TV.
Valve noted that the application will continue to work on Apple TV and Android consoles.
